KALAMKARI COLLECTION
STORYTELLING IN EVERY STROKE
Kalamkari hand-painted sarees are a testament to the enduring power of narrative art, with a rich heritage originating in the cultural heartlands of Andhra Pradesh and Telangana. These timeless textiles are more than just garments; they are canvases brought to life by skilled artisans who meticulously hand-paint epic stories, nature, and mythology, one delicate stroke at a time. This specific form, known as Shrihastikala, or pen Kalamkari, emphasizes the intricate, hand-drawn technique that defines this craft.
The artistry of Kalamkari is a labor of love, distinguished by its use of natural dyes and age-old methods. Each saree undergoes a meticulous process of hand-drawing, washing, and herbal treatments, resulting in an eco-conscious expression of tradition and creativity. Motifs of vibrant flora, diverse fauna, and scenes from epic tales unfold with soulful precision across the fabric.
Crafted on luxurious Tussar or Silk, these sarees are ideal for those who seek to infuse their wardrobe with meaning. They beautifully blend heritage, sustainability, and expressive beauty. A Kalamkari saree is not merely an item of clothing; it is a story to be lived in and told, offering a unique blend of everyday grace and artistic elegance. When you wear a Kalamkari saree, you are draped in a piece of history, an exquisite work of art that honors both the artisan's skill and the rich tapestry of Indian tradition.

SANGAM
CONFLUENCE OF CRAFT & CULTURE
SANGAM is a celebration of India's rich artistic and textile heritage, where diverse craft traditions, fabrics, and artisan communities from across the country come together in one extraordinary creation.
Each saree is an amalgamation of regional art forms and handcraft techniques, blending Venkatagiri weaving, Gota Patti, hand embroidery, block printing, hand painting, appliqué, and other age-old crafts on luxurious fabrics such as silk, cotton, Chanderi, Tussar, and other handwoven textiles.
Crafted through a collaborative journey across multiple states of India, every saree passes through the skilled hands of weavers, printers, dyers, embroiderers, painters, and artisans. Taking six to eight months to create, each piece is a true testament to collaboration, heritage, and enduring craftsmanship.
More than a collection, SANGAM is a confluence of traditions, cultures, techniques, and stories—a tribute to the artisans who keep India's living craft heritage alive.
